Upcoming Netflix whodunnit ‘The Residence' has released a new trailer and a series of first-look images.
132 rooms. 157 suspects. One dead body. One wildly eccentric detective. One disastrous State Dinner. The Residence is a screwball whodunnit set in the upstairs, downstairs, and backstairs of the White House, among the eclectic staff of the world's most famous mansion.

Uzo Aduba stars as Cordelia Cupp, a consulting detective for the Metropolitan Police Department. Known for her wry humor, relentless pursuit of truth, and sharp eye for human behavior, Cupp is the most sought-after detective in the world – and an avid birder to boot.
Joining her is Randall Park as Special Agent Edwin Park of the FBI, who is tasked with partnering with Cupp during a high-stakes State Dinner. While Park harbors skepticism about Cuppās unconventional methods, their dynamic promises to be as intriguing as the mystery they seek to unravel.
‘The Residence' is created by Paul William Davies (‘Scandal'), who is also the showrunner, writer and executive producer, and based on the book of the same name by Kate Andersen Brower. The series is executive produced by Shonda Rhimes and Betsy Beers
‘The Residence' will debut on Netflix on 20th March 2025.
